The Silence of the Lambs Scene 16 Summary

  • Lecter has a new drawing: Clarice with a lamb.
  • Guards arrive with dinner, a plate of lamb chops, extra rare.
  • Lecter puts his hands through the bars to be handcuffed, but he has something concealed in his palm.
  • He picks the lock on his cuffs, and when the guard sets down the tray, Lecter cuffs him!
  • Then he bites the other's guy's face off and sprays him with mace.
  • Finally, he beats the cuffed guard to death with his own nightstick. Piece of cake.
  • With the guards dead, Lecter relaxes to some classical music.
  • Oh, one of them isn't dead. He's crawling away, but Lecter picks up a knife and follows him.
